Moody's rates European Stability Aaa/Prime-1

Moody's Investors Service said it assigned a long-term issuer rating of Aaa and a short-term issuer rating of Prime-1 to the European Stability Mechanism.

The outlook is negative.

Moody's said the Aaa/Prime-1 ratings are based on (a) European Stability's anticipated low leverage; (b) the creditworthiness of the European Stability's members, which are also the euro area member states; (c) the sound liquidity and capital management policy with an Early Warning System, which ensures that funds will be available on time; and (d) the European Stability's preferred creditor status.
